50 modular units cost Housing Hope $15M

By LYNN PORTER
Journal Staff Reporter

Photo from Housing Hope [enlarge]
Housing director Bobby Thompson said lessons were learned on Twin Lakes Landing, but the nonprofit would use modular again because it gets units open sooner.

Housing Hope recently opened a 50-unit modular apartment project at 2820 164th St. N.E. in Marysville for formerly homeless and low-income people.
